What are the important points of a story?

The conflict is one of the key points of a story. It can be internal, like a character's struggle with their own fears or desires, or external, such as a fight between two groups. In 'The Hunger Games', Katniss faces external conflict with the Capitol and other tributes. The theme is also important. It's the underlying message or idea that the story conveys. A story might have a theme of friendship, like in 'Charlotte's Web', where Wilbur and Charlotte's friendship is central. And of course, the resolution is an important point. It ties up the loose ends of the story and shows how the characters end up after all the events.

The main characters are important points of a story. They drive the plot forward through their actions, decisions, and relationships. For example, in 'Romeo and Juliet', Romeo and Juliet's love for each other is the central force that leads to all the events in the play. Another important point is the setting. It can create the mood and influence the characters' behavior. A story set in a war - torn country will have different implications and challenges for the characters compared to one set in a peaceful village. Also, the plot itself, which includes the sequence of events like the rising action, climax, and resolution, is a crucial point of a story.

What are the important points to write in a birth story?

In a birth story, it's vital to include the timeline. How long was the labor? When did the water break? The reactions of the people involved are also important. The father's excitement or the grandmother's tears of joy can make the story more engaging. The description of the baby is another must - have. What did the baby look like? Was it a boy or a girl? And finally, the overall feeling of the new family unit. The sense of wonder, love, and new responsibilities that come with the birth of a child.

What are the important points in teaching a child to write a story?

Patience is crucial. Every child progresses at their own pace. Some may catch on quickly, while others need more time. Also, encourage them to use all their senses in the story. If it's about a forest, they can describe how it smells, how the leaves feel, and what sounds they hear. This makes the story more vivid. And always be there to support and guide them.

What are the important points for kids to tell the Christmas story?

The key points for kids to tell the Christmas story are to get the setting right. Bethlehem as the place of Jesus' birth is a must - mention. They should also focus on the supernatural elements, such as the angel's announcement to Mary and the star that led the wise men. Moreover, kids need to emphasize the significance of the gifts the wise men brought, which represent different aspects of Jesus' nature. And don't forget to mention the humble circumstances of Jesus' birth, which is a big part of the story's meaning.
